
Understanding the Problem
The first step is spotting the signs that your brick wall might need attention. A few things to look out for:
- Cracks in bricks or mortar – Even small cracks can grow when water gets in and freezes.
- Bulging or bowing bricks – If part of the wall looks like it’s pushing outward, that’s a red flag.
- Moisture problems – Water stains, damp spots, or white salt deposits mean water is sneaking in.
- Shifting bricks – If bricks don’t line up the way they used to, your foundation or soil may be moving.
According to ResearchGate, Canadian weather is tough on masonry. Our freeze-thaw cycles are especially damaging: water seeps into the tiniest openings, freezes, and expands, making cracks worse each season. Add in soil movement or tree roots, and it’s no surprise that brick walls need regular care.

Why Brick Walls Shift
There are a few reasons your brick walls might not stay straight and solid forever:
- Mortar Joint Deterioration

- Water Infiltration
Persistent moisture is one of masonry’s worst enemies. Water weakens brick and mortar, inviting mold and structural decay.

Step-by-Step Brick Wall Repair Process (DIY Overview)
If you’re handy and dealing with a small issue, you might be able to tackle it yourself. Here’s what a basic repair looks like:
- Mix the mortar: Choose the right type for your home (Type N or S is common in Canada).
- Remove damaged bricks: Use a hammer and chisel carefully to avoid disturbing surrounding bricks.
- Clean the cavity: Brush out dust and debris with a bristled brush to ensure the new mortar sticks.
- Replace bricks and fill joints: Add mortar, press new bricks, and smooth out the joints.
- Address excess mortar: Remove extra mortar before it dries, and give the area a quick brush-down.
- Consider structural reinforcements: Extra support, like wall ties, may be needed for bigger jobs.

Preventing Future Damage
Once your walls are repaired, a little maintenance will go a long way:
- Check walls each season for cracks or damp spots.
- Repoint mortar as soon as it starts to crumble.
- Keep water away by maintaining gutters and grading.
- Consider sealants that protect against water but still let bricks breathe.
